Comprehensive Guide to NPS-1A Form

What is the NPS-1A Prisoner Statistics Form?

The NPS-1A form is a crucial document utilized by the U.S. Department of Justice and the U.S. Census Bureau to gather midyear prisoner statistics. Its primary purpose is to collect comprehensive data regarding inmates under custody. The form collects various types of data, including demographics, sentence lengths, and facility types, to ensure accurate inmate data collection and reporting.
